Prince Charles out of self-isolation and in 'good health' after testing positive

Prince Charles is now out of self-isolation after testing positive for the coronavirus.

The 71 year-old Prince of Wales has spent the last seven days self-isolating in Scotland after displaying mild symptoms of the virus. 

A Palace official confirmed the prince is now in "good health" and following government guidelines.

"Clarence House has confirmed today that, having consulted with his doctor, The Prince of Wales is now out of self-isolation,"  said a spokesman.

He has been in quarantine at his Birkhall home on the Balmoral estate with the Duchess of Cornwall who tested negative but will continue to self-isolate until the end of the week. 

Government guidelines advises that those with symptoms should self-isolate for a week and that everyone living in the household should then self-isolate for two weeks.
